complaints for sexual crimes increased 32 percent in three yearsa steady increase even in times of pandemic, and this affects both penetrating assaults and other crimes against sexual reparation.
According to the crime balance of the Ministry of Interior, 1,606 crimes of this type are known in the first half of this year.. It is 20% higher than the same period in 2021 when the alarm condition was in effect.
Compared to the year before the pandemic, official figures show a growth of almost a third: from 1,218 crimes in the first six months of 2019 to 1,606 in 2022, or 31.8%.
A similar situation is experienced in rapes, which increased by 15% last year (from 142 to 164) and 31% since the first half of 2019 (113).
According to the ministry, such crimes have historically been subject to a high degree of underreporting by victims; this situation is changing thanks to social awareness policies, which has made victims more willing to report these attacks and abuses.
According to the final balance, the rate of clarification of sexual freedom and compensation crimes (percentage of cases where the perpetrators are found and arrested) is 80.3 percent.
Inside sexual abuse 83.1 percent; sexual abuse by penetration, 87.7 percent; the rate of sexual assaults is 78.9 percent; The rate of penetration sexual assaults is 83.4%.
